Lionel Messi’s Enduring Legacy and 2026 Aspirations
Lionel Messi has already etched his name in history as a World Cup winner in Qatar 2022. Now, the question is whether he can lead Argentina to consecutive titles—a feat not achieved since Brazil in 1958 and 1962. Messi has been candid about his plans. He wants to participate if his body allows him to contribute meaningfully, assessing his condition daily during Inter Miami’s preseason and season.

In a recent interview, Messi acknowledged that while Argentina are among the contenders, other teams enter in stronger collective form. He highlighted France as looking “very good again” with top-level players, alongside Spain, Brazil, Germany, England, and Portugal. Argentina’s Road to 2026: Qualification and Current Form
Argentina topped CONMEBOL qualifying with strong results, including a dominant 4-1 win over Brazil. They secured qualification early and finished with an excellent goal difference. Recent friendlies and competitive matches show a team blending veteran leadership with emerging talent.
Lionel Scaloni’s side maintains the core from 2022: Emiliano Martínez in goal, a solid defensive pairing of Cristian Romero and Lisandro Martínez, and a dynamic midfield featuring Alexis Mac Allister, Enzo Fernández, and Rodrigo De Paul. Up front, Lautaro Martínez and Julián Álvarez provide firepower, with Messi as the creative hub.
Projected Argentina Starting XI for 2026 (4-3-3): Emiliano Martínez; Nahuel Molina, Cristian Romero, Lisandro Martínez, Nicolás Tagliafico; Rodrigo De Paul, Alexis Mac Allister, Enzo Fernández; Lionel Messi, Lautaro Martínez, Julián Álvarez.
Depth is solid with Nicolás Otamendi, Leonardo Balerdi, Thiago Almada, Nico Paz, and others. Challenges include replacing Ángel Di María’s creativity and managing older players’ minutes. Argentina’s group (reportedly including Algeria, Austria, and Jordan) looks favorable, offering a good path to the knockout stages.

Betting Odds and Expert Predictions for Messi 2026 World Cup Favourites
As of May 2026, betting markets position Spain as slight favorites around +450, followed closely by France (+500) and England (+600). Argentina sit around +800, sharing similar odds with Brazil. These reflect recent form: Spain’s Euro success and youthful squad, France’s depth with Kylian Mbappé, and England’s talented generation.
Messi himself named France, Spain, Brazil, Germany, England, and Portugal as strong challengers. Argentina’s defending champion status and home-like support in North America (large Argentine diaspora) add intangible boosts.
Analysts note that back-to-back wins are rare due to the tournament’s demands, expanded 48-team format, and fixture congestion. However, Argentina’s experience from 2022—winning on penalties and showing resilience—could be key. Polymarket and other prediction tools give them around 10-15% implied probability in some snapshots.
Key Rivals and Tactical Matchups
France: Mbappé-led attack, world-class depth, and recent resurgence make them Messi’s top pick. They could meet Argentina in a final rematch.
Spain: Fresh, technical, with stars like Lamine Yamal (fitness permitting). Their possession style challenges Argentina’s counter-attacking strengths.
Brazil: Eternal contenders with massive talent, though recent form has been inconsistent. A clash with Argentina would be epic.
England and Germany: Physicality, squad depth, and tactical evolution position them as threats.
Portugal: Cristiano Ronaldo’s potential participation adds narrative, though their collective strength stands out.

Tactical Evolution Under Scaloni
Scaloni has evolved Argentina into a balanced side—compact defensively yet explosive in attack. Midfield control via Mac Allister and Fernández allows Messi freedom in advanced areas. Full-backs provide width, while strikers offer movement.
Comparisons to 2022 show improved depth but questions over aging key players. Friendly results and qualifier dominance suggest readiness.
Impact of the Expanded Format
With 48 teams, more matches mean greater rotation needs. Argentina’s squad depth becomes crucial. Easier early groups could help manage Messi’s minutes, preserving energy for knockouts.
